touching the rim of civilization

I’ve just re-entered civilization after a very long series of hitch hiking adventures from the south-western part of Alaska up to the north-eastern edge.  A total of nine rides got me about 500 miles and ended with stale mate at 11:30 pm in the freezing rain in the middle of nowhere.  Luckily, a pickup truck from heaven came blaring down the dark road and picked me up and took me to a compound made up of trailers.  I shared a camper with a meth-head who mumbled into the night about his commercial fishing adventures.  Woke to a warm greeting from the pickup lady, who made me oatmeal and coffee.  Returned to the road with a thumb held out and this time only waited an hour.  This ride turned out to be the mother of them all.  Forty-five year old adventure-woman.  Married four times.  Currently is a gold miner.  What stories!

Eight more hours to go on a dirt road that ends in Eagle, Ak–the end of the world.  Hope someone is going that way.  Bush planes are $350.  ouch.  Adventures in AK.  What a great place.
